You should also make note of the fact that certain utilities, when unpaid, can cut into your credit scores to tremendous degrees. For those who do not know, the utilities in question may include anything from electricity to Internet. To put it simply, anything you can link to your household must be accounted for. Lower credit scores may be seen when this isn't done successfully, so make sure that you cover these, especially when you have the means to do so.

Bankruptcy, perhaps more than anything else, can have the greatest negative influence on your credit score. When bankruptcy occurs, whether it is through an individual or an entire company, it goes without saying that all other options have been exhausted.
